Abstract
Einstein's field equations are solved exactly for static charged dust distributions. These solutions generalize the Majumdar Papapetrou metrics. Maxwell's equations lead to the equality of charge and mass densities of the dust distribution. Einstein's equatins reduce to a nonlinear version of Poisson's equation.
